British actor Felicity Kendal pays tribute to Queen Elizabeth II by sharing nostalgic moments
British film and theatre actor Felicity Kendal paid her tribute to the Queen Elizabeth II by sharing nostalgic moments from her association with the royal family.

Felicity Kendal on the Show
Felicity shared her memories of the Queen and the privileges she enjoyed with the royal family. Her touching narrative left the audience wholly moved. Felicity was flooded with praise for the interview. Felicity was talking to the BBC journalist, Huw Edwards.
About her coronation.
"I recall seeing her coronation when I was six years old," Felicity stated. "The Queen was young and strikingly beautiful, and I was left with an overwhelming feeling," she said.
She shared her impression of the Queen coming onto the balcony with little Prince Charles and Princess Anne. The image of Prince Charles playing with the Queen's gold bangles is still fresh in her mind. However, watching the King (Charles III) now gives her a unique feeling, and she cherishes every moment of the association.
More nostalgia
Felicity, graceful as ever and looking stunning on the show, shared more about her association with the royal family. She also discussed her close friendship with Princess Margaret. She feels lucky to have seen the royal family closely in a family environment. She said only a few have enjoyed such privileges.
